This position is for a full time traveling assignment supporting our Market Segments Group (MSG), which includes our Data Center, Pharmaceutical, Industrial/Manufacturing, and EV/Battery/Renewables market segments. ***
Direct removal and replacement of, and document all non-compliant materials and/or workmanship. Document compliance after corrective work is completed prior to starting any subsequent work.
Manage the development and implementation of the project-specific QA/QC Plan in coordination with the project team, the owner/architect team and the contract documents.
Maintain a collaborative working relationship with owners, architects, consultants, subcontractors and vendors to ensure that the project-specific QA/QC Plan delivers a fully compliant project.
Lead, supervise and develop all Turner QA/QC staff, including providing input on or completing performance appraisals.
Implement project-specific QA/QC Plan in coordination with the project safety plan.
Continually improve strategies and tools to efficiently and effectively document, track and record compliance with the contract documents.
Develop a comprehensive working knowledge and understanding of the contract documents (including Turner's contract, plans, specifications and applicable codes).
Understand the project execution plan and coordinate QA/QC procedures at appropriate stages of the work, in line with the project schedule.
Execute the project-specific QA/QC Plan in a manner that engages all project staff, subcontractors, vendors and consultants.
Develop engineering procedures, including document control, submissions management, creation and tracking of Requests For Information (RFIs), material samples, documentation and tracking of potential cost changes, documentation and tracking of approved change orders within budgetary requirements.
Execute the project-specific QA/QC Plan in a manner that engage all project staff, subcontractors, vendors and consultants.
Conduct testing and inspections and arrange for third-party testing and inspections. Analyze and report the results.
Research and apply additional QA/QC and Lean procedures to enhance the quality of project delivery.
Assure that sufficient, qualified specialized staff is assigned to provide the required knowledge and experience to execute the plan.
Ensure strict adherence to ethics and compliance requirements at all times.
Oversight of project close-out and quality reports.
Expand the development of the plan as the project progresses as appropriate to expand the project by continually improving procedures.

Environment + Sustainability
LED lighting on sites, bans vehicle idling, electrifies fleet and pilots hybrid/electric construction equipment
Fleet to be fully electric by 2028
Using renewable diesel (HVO) across projects to reduce lifecycle carbon, with broader deployment planned in 2025
Projects like Chico State Behavioral & Social Sciences Building are net‑zero operationally and LEED Gold
